Irish Cancer Society: Anti-smoking campaigns are failing
The Irish Cancer Society (ICS) is warning the Government that it will launch a vigorous campaign to up the price of cigarettes in the next budget.
The organisation says anti-smoking campaigns are clearly failing, with one-in-five 15 to 19-year-olds taking up the habit.
